Hi all

I've just joined and wanted to say hello and introduce myself to you all.

I'm 60 something man from Essex who has been dieting for as long as I can remember and probably like most people have had limited success only to see it all go back on.

I am now seriously considering surgery (gastric band). My daughter had this done about 15 months ago with some good results once she was able to adjust, she is now pregnant but still has the right mindset.

My biggest concern, and I know you will all think I'm a big wimp, is that I have a sickness phobia (since childhood) and in most of my research I read that most people suffer to some degree with vomitting and it is this that really bothers me. Just the thought of being sick makes me shudder.

Is there anyone, who has had the op, and not suffered with vomitting because just to hear this would reassure me.

I know that I need to lose weight (4-5 stones) and I do want to enjoy a healthy retirement, which is fast approaching, so any words of encouragement to help me overcome this needless fear will be greatly appreciated.

Hi TommyBoy,

I am also in my 60s and had my bypass last November. I have not as yet been sick but have had the feeling that I have eaten too much and had the feeling that I might be sick. That only lasted for about 15 minutes though.

Just think how sick you are going to feel in a few years if you DON'T have the op. Doesn't bare thinking about.
